► Remove the thrust washer (4).
► Position the blade (9) on the thrust plate (10).
WARNING
Collar (see arrow) must engage the blade's
mounting hole.
► Fit the thrust washer on the shaft (11) and
block the shaft.
► Fit the screw (6) in the shaft counterclockwise
and tighten it down firmly.

Starting / Stopping the
Engine
9.1
Starting the engine
To start the engine, basically follow the instruc‐
tions for use for the KombiEngine or basic power
tool!

► Place the machine on the ground in a secure
position
The blade must not touch the ground or any
other objects – risk of accident!
► Assume a firm stance – possibilities: standing,
bending or kneeling
► Press the machine firmly against the ground
with the left hand – do not touch the control
elements on the control handle while doing so
– see instruction manual for the KombiEngine
or basic power tool
NOTICE
Do not stand or kneel on the shaft!
WARNING
If the engine is started, the blade may rotate as
soon as the engine is running – therefore blip the
throttle trigger as soon as the engine is running –
the engine begins to idle.
The other starting procedure is described in the
instruction manual for the KombiEngine or basic
power tool.

10 Storing the Machine

For periods of 30 days or longer
► Remove, clean and inspect the cutting blade.
► If the KombiTool is removed from the Kom‐
biEngine and stored separately: Fit the protec‐
tive cap on the drive tube to avoid dirt getting
into the coupling.
► Store the machine in a dry, high or locked
location – out of the reach of children and
other unauthorized persons.
